Passenger traffic between Canberra and Singapore was last recorded in Mar 2021, after 190,248 passengers had been recorded since 2003. At its busiest the route carried 6,099 passengers in a single month, in Jul 2019.

How full were the flights?

Inbound load factor, read as a floor rather than an exact figure. Some flights on this pair also carried passengers to and from other cities, and their seats cannot be split between those journeys. Dividing by every seat on every aircraft that touched the route gives the lowest the true figure can be, so actual occupancy is at or above the line. Seat data begins in 2009, so this series is shorter than the passenger chart above.
